The Future of 5G and Its Impact on Businesses

The Future of 5G and Its Impact on Businesses June 3, 2024

In the fast-paced world of technology, 5G is emerging as a powerhouse, promising a transformative impact on businesses. This next-gen connectivity is set to revolutionize the way companies operate, enhancing efficiency, and opening doors to new possibilities.

Speeding Ahead: 

With 5G, speed takes the front seat. It’s not just about faster downloads; it’s the reduced latency that steals the show. The near-instant response time of 5G will redefine real-time communication, making lag a thing of the past.

Seamless Connectivity:

Picture a world where devices seamlessly communicate with each other. 5G makes this a reality. The enhanced connectivity will facilitate the Internet of Things (IoT), allowing businesses to create interconnected ecosystems for smoother operations.

Enhanced Efficiency:

5G isn’t just a boost for smartphones. Businesses stand to gain from improved efficiency across the board. From faster data transfer to enhanced video conferencing, tasks will be accomplished in the blink of an eye, increasing overall productivity.

Revolutionizing Industries:

Industries like healthcare, manufacturing, and logistics are in for a major transformation. The low latency of 5G can enable remote surgeries, smart factories, and efficient supply chain management, reshaping the very core of these sectors.

Smart Cities on the Horizon:

5G is a key ingredient in the recipe for smart cities. Imagine traffic lights communicating with vehicles, waste bins signaling when full, and energy grids optimizing consumption in real-time. The result? Cities that are not just smart but also sustainable.

Empowering Remote Work:

The rise of remote work is unstoppable, and 5G is the enabler. Buffer-free video calls, quick file transfers, and seamless collaboration will become the norm, empowering businesses to operate efficiently with a geographically dispersed workforce.

Innovations in Retail:

Retail is set for a makeover with 5G. From augmented reality shopping experiences to cashier-less stores, the technology will redefine the way customers interact with products and make purchases, creating a more immersive retail landscape.

Challenges and Security Concerns:

Amidst the excitement, challenges loom. The rollout of 5G networks brings security concerns to the forefront. As businesses become more dependent on interconnected networks, safeguarding against cyber threats becomes paramount to ensure smooth operations.

The Cost Factor:

Adopting 5G comes at a cost. While the benefits are immense, businesses need to weigh the expenses of upgrading infrastructure against the potential gains. Striking the right balance is crucial to maximizing the return on investment.
